Position Summary

The Discharge Planner / Social Services Director is responsible for providing social services and discharge planning support to residents and their families. This position works closely with residents, families, healthcare professionals, and community resources to identify individual needs, develop appropriate plans, and promote the highest practicable level of independence and quality of life.

The ideal candidate is compassionate, organized, proactive, and able to communicate effectively while maintaining confidentiality and professionalism.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ities

  • Develop individualized discharge and care plans by identifying resident needs, exploring available options, and establishing appropriate goals.

  • Assist residents in achieving the highest practicable level of self-care, independence, and overall well-being.

  • Provide medically related social services addressing residents’ physical, mental, and psychosocial needs.

  • Assess social, family, psychological, and emotional factors that may affect a resident’s care and discharge planning.

  • Provide emotional support, counseling, and guidance to residents and families coping with illness, disability, loss, grief, and significant life transitions.

  • Assist residents and families with healthcare-related decisions and care planning.

  • Coordinate discharge planning and help connect residents with appropriate healthcare providers, community agencies, and support services.

  • Communicate effectively with interdisciplinary team members to promote continuity of care.

  • Advocate for residents’ needs, preferences, rights, and overall quality of life.

  • Maintain accurate, timely, and confidential documentation in accordance with facility policies and applicable regulations.

  • Develop positive working relationships with residents, families, staff, healthcare providers, and community resources.

  • Assist residents and families in navigating available healthcare and social service resources.
